Output 2c51177744eadeef544ece89c986538825415b15457bf5703cbb1f2ccbddb5de:10

value
333460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4ef6b76e00c30852eba95338df14fafc5209be7 OP_EQUAL
address
3KeKBKYuyfomRo82zkksCjR2cLWumVfmYh
transaction
2c51177744eadeef544ece89c986538825415b15457bf5703cbb1f2ccbddb5de
confirmations
187643
spent
true